This series frames everyday life through the lens of philosophy and psychology, focusing on emotional intelligence, self-knowledge, healthier relationships, and practical steps for calmer living. Episodes weave thoughtful essays on love, communication, personal growth, and meaning, often blending introspective analysis with actionable guidance for improving how listeners relate to others and themselves. A distinctive throughline across episodes is the idea that maturity and resilience come from clarity, empathy, and disciplined reflection, rather than quick fixes or pure emotion.
